Rural Road Hazards and Liability

Unlike the urban core, riding around Newmarket often involves two-lane rural roads. Motorcycle Accident Lawyers here frequently encounter cases involving hazards specific to these environments, such as loose gravel, agricultural machinery entering the roadway, or wildlife collisions. Determining liability in these cases can be complex. For instance, if a rider loses control due to poor road maintenance, the claim might involve the municipality or the Region of York. Lawyers must investigate whether signage was adequate and whether road standards were met. Additionally, accidents involving left-turning vehicles at rural intersections are common, often resulting in severe orthopedic and neurological injuries due to the high speeds involved.

Catastrophic Impairment and Complex Claims

Motorcycle accidents have a disproportionately high rate of resulting in Catastrophic Impairment. In Ontario insurance law, ’Catastrophic’ is a specific legal definition that unlocks significantly higher benefits (up to $1 million for medical and rehabilitation). This designation is based on strict criteria, such as the Glasgow Coma Scale (GCS) scores, whole person impairment (WPI) ratings, or specific mental behavioral impairments. Motorcycle Accident Lawyers in Newmarket work closely with designated assessors to prove that a client meets these criteria. Insurance companies often aggressively dispute catastrophic designations to save money. A skilled lawyer fights these denials through the License Appeal Tribunal (LAT), ensuring the rider receives the funding necessary for 24-hour care, home modifications, and long-term therapy.

Contributory Negligence and Rider Safety

A common tactic used by defence counsel in motorcycle cases is to argue ’contributory negligence.’ They may claim the rider was speeding, lane splitting, or wearing insufficient gear, and therefore bears some responsibility for their own injuries. Motorcycle Accident Lawyers are skilled at countering these arguments. Even if a rider was partially at fault, they are still entitled to compensation, though the amount may be reduced by the percentage of their fault. Lawyers use forensic engineering reports to prove that the primary cause of the accident was the other driver's negligence, minimizing any finding of contributory negligence against the rider.

  • Speed Assessments: Using ’black box’ data or skid analysis to refute claims of excessive speeding.
  • Visibility Issues: Arguing against the ’I didn't see him’ defence used by car drivers.
  • Gear Defense: demonstrating that injuries would have occurred regardless of the specific protective gear worn, if applicable.

Heads of Damages in Tort Claims

In addition to accident benefits, lawyers pursue Tort claims against the at-fault driver. In Newmarket, where many residents are high-income earners commuting to Toronto, the ’Loss of Income’ component of a claim is significant. Motorcycle Accident Lawyers work with forensic accountants to calculate:

  • Past Loss of Income: Wages lost from the date of the accident to the date of trial/settlement.
  • Future Loss of Earning Capacity: The gap between what the rider would have earned had the accident not occurred and what they can now earn with their injuries.
  • Loss of Competitive Advantage: Compensation for being less attractive to future employers due to physical limitations.
